YK62 YLY is a 2012 Lexus GS250 in Black with a 2,500c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 12 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 91.7%.
Across all 2012 Lexus GS250 models, the average MOT pass rate is 88.9% with a typical mileage of 52,526 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Lexus GS250 fails its MOT is brake pad(s) less than 1.5 mm thick, accounting for 20 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YK62 YLY,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Lexus GS250 typically stays on UK roads for around 14 years. At 14 years old, this Lexus GS250 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
